Below is the edited transcript of his interview to CNBC-TV18. Also watch the accompanying video. Q: How are you reading the development on CAG report and the CBI probe being ordered by the CVC on coal issue?
A: Looking into all aspects of this matter was inevitable whether it was a CBI, probe committee or something else. CAG has confirmed that irregularities have taken place. Once CAG makes a point, here the issue is one sense is corruption and undue benefits that is one side.
The other side of the issue is the loss to the exchequer, As I am informed, many of the companies which got coal blocks much like the way the telecom sold to the companies with a huge premia and therefore the benefits did not go to the public it went to 2G allottees. In one sense the inquiry is inevitable. Q: What does this really mean for the government and the PM? The government yesterday coming out saying that it wouldn’t dignify team Anna's allegations with a comment and today CBI probe is being ordered into this matter?
A: They are two separate things. I don't think anything has been proved as yet. This does not mean that any culpability or wrong doing has been found. Any question of resignation would emerge only after that. It is not team Anna, it is CAG which has different footing.
The CVC has clearly found prima facie need to look into it, not prima facie evidence. It is very important to understand that we have had scam after scam for the past few years.
The need to clean up the system is now imperative. I think the CAG, CVC are now coming into their own which is I think good news for the people of India. Q: Is it looking now eerily similar to what we saw happened with the 2G scam?
A: Post 2G scam, I won't be surprised by any thing. 2G scam was disastrous enough and a coal gate of equal dimension will rock the country enormously, I don’t think we can afford it.
